What is the difference between Master Robotics vs Robotics Technician?

AspectMaster RoboticsRobotics Technician
Required CredentialsBachelor's or higher in Robotics, Engineering, or related field; certifications like FANUC or ABBAssociate's degree or technical certification in robotics or automation
Work EnvironmentDesign, programming, and overseeing robotic systems in manufacturing or research settingsInstalling, maintaining, and repairing robots on factory floors
Employer & Industry UsageManufacturing, research labs, automation companiesFactories, production plants, automation service providers

Master Robotics professionals typically focus on designing and programming robotic systems, requiring higher education and certifications. Robotics Technicians handle installation and maintenance tasks, often with technical diplomas. Both roles are essential in automation industries but differ in responsibilities and qualifications.

Job Title: Robotics Engineer


Location: Austin, TX / Hybrid / On-site


Department: Engineering / R&D


Employment Type: Full-time


Reports To: Director of Robotics or Engineering Manager


Job Summary

We are seeking a talented Robotics Engineer to design, develop, and deploy advanced robotic systems. You will work on cutting-edge projects involving autonomous systems, manipulation, perception, and integration of hardware and software for real-world applications in [industry - e.g., manufacturing, logistics, healthcare, or defense]. This role offers the opportunity to solve complex technical challenges and bring innovative robotic solutions from concept to production.


Key Responsibilities

  • Design and develop robotic hardware and software architectures for autonomous mobile robots, manipulators, or specialized systems.

  • Implement perception, navigation, and control algorithms using ROS (Robot Operating System), computer vision, and sensor fusion techniques.

  • Integrate sensors (LiDAR, cameras, IMUs, force/torque) and actuators with embedded systems.

  • Write robust software in C++, Python, and other languages for real-time robotic control and simulation.

  • Conduct system testing, debugging, and performance optimization in both simulation (Gazebo, Isaac Sim) and physical environments.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(mechanical, electrical, software, and product) to deliver integrated robotic solutions.

  • Perform failure mode analysis, risk assessments, and ensure safety/compliance standards are met.

  • Document technical designs, code, and test results; support knowledge transfer and continuous improvement.


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Robotics,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or a related field.

  • 3+ years of hands-on experience in robotics development (professional or significant project-based).

  • Strong proficiency in C++ and Python for robotic applications.

  • Experience with ROS/ROS2 and common robotics frameworks.

  • Solid understanding of kinematics, dynamics, control theory, and path planning.

  • Practical experience with sensors, actuators, and embedded systems (e.g., NVIDIA Jetson, Raspberry Pi, Arduino).

  • Proven ability to take robotic systems from prototype to deployment.


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with autonomous navigation, SLAM, or computer vision (OpenCV, PCL, TensorFlow/PyTorch).

  • Background in machine learning for robotics or reinforcement learning.

  • Familiarity with industrial robots (UR, ABB, Fanuc) or mobile platforms.

  • Knowledge of safety standards (ISO 10218, ISO/TS 15066) and regulatory compliance.

  • Hands-on experience with simulation tools and digital twins.
